(Oral)--The instant revision petition under Section 115 of the Code of Civil Procedure, 1908 (hereinafter "CPC") has been filed on behalf of the petitioner/revisionist for challenging the validity, legality and correctness of the order dated 14th February, 2023 passed by learned District Judge (Commercial)-03, District Court, Saket, New Delhi in CS (COMM) No. 217 of 2020, by way of which the application of the petitioner filed under Order VII Rule 11 of the CPC has been dismissed along with cost.
2. The suit between the parties before the learned District Judge was filed by the respondent herein for recovery of a sum of Rs.88,30,310/- along with pendente lite and future interest @ 24% p.a. and permanent and mandatory injunction against the petitioner herein.
